Sing Education seeks passionate musicians in the United Kingdom to inspire children through music education. This role involves delivering whole-class music lessons from Nursery to Year 6, conducting singing assemblies, and leading choirs and clubs.

Applicants must possess a degree in music or a related field and be flexible with short-term assignments.

The position offers £140 per cover day, £160 for assignments with clubs, and a £25 winter bonus for same-day shifts during colder months.

How to prepare for a job interview at Sing Education

Know Your Music Inside Out

Make sure you’re well-versed in various music styles and teaching methods. Brush up on your knowledge of music theory and be ready to discuss how you would engage children from Nursery to Year 6 in your lessons.

Showcase Your Passion

During the interview, let your enthusiasm for music education shine through. Share personal stories or experiences that highlight your passion for inspiring children through music, as this will resonate with the interviewers.

Prepare for Practical Demonstrations

Be ready to demonstrate your teaching style or lead a mini lesson. Think about how you would conduct a singing assembly or run a choir session, and practice a few engaging activities you could use to capture the children's attention.

Flexibility is Key

Since the role involves short-term assignments, emphasise your adaptability and willingness to take on different challenges. Be prepared to discuss how you handle unexpected situations in a classroom setting and your approach to varying age groups.
